Just found this in another thread on here:

It's whats called a galvanic isolator. Basically there is no direct connection between the cable from outside, and your equipment. This acts as a safety feature - should equipment in the cabinet go faulty, it reduces the risk of damage/electrocution to your equipment and you, and vice versa. Also, it prevents something called a "ground loop" which causes interference.
